NativeMemory.AlignedFree(Void*)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Важно!
Этот API несовместим с CLS.
Освобождает выровненный блок памяти.
public:
static void AlignedFree(void* ptr);
[System.CLSCompliant(false)]
public static void AlignedFree (void* ptr);
[<System.CLSCompliant(false)>]
static member AlignedFree : nativeptr<unit> -> unit
Параметры
- ptr
- Void*
Указатель на выровненный блок памяти, который должен быть освобожден.
- Атрибуты
Комментарии
Этот метод не выполняет никаких действий, если ptr
имеет значение null
.
Этот метод представляет собой тонкую оболочку для API C free
или зависящего от платформы свободного API, например _aligned_free
в Win32.